From France to Greece, this is where Indian millionaires like to holiday

FP Explainers • September 22, 2025, 15:16:55 IST
Whatsapp Facebook Twitter

Where do India’s millionaires like to spend their free time? Hurun India’s Wealth Report and Luxury Consumer Survey 2025 has revealed the go-to international destinations that are preferred by the country’s Richie Rich

As many as 11 per cent of India’s Richie Rich prefer to travel to Singapore to spend their holidays. Attractions like Marina Bay Sands and The Capella among others along with a buzzing nightlife, safe environment, and great shopping opportunities are what draws India’s rich to the place. Reuters

The United Kingdom has secured the second position on the list for attracting nine per cent of India’s high-net-worth individuals. The rich culture, tourist attractions and lavish lifestyle, including ritzy experiences like afternoon tea captivate Indian millionaires. The British countryside has also drawn millionaires to the United Kingdom for a long time. Reuters

The snow-capped Alps, great wellness and spa resorts, ski resorts and serene blue lakes make Switzerland a clear choice among Indians. With a nine per cent attraction, it shares the spot with the United Kingdom. With its commitment to exclusivity, privacy, and timeless appeal, Switzerland remains a highly sought-after destination. One of the most prominent capitals in the world, Paris, is visited by many millionaires. Five per cent of Indian millionaires prefer to visit France, especially the ‘City of Light’ with its Michelin-starred restaurants, elegant cafes and fine wine. From the Eiffel Tower to the French Riviera, the city not just welcomes but makes people a part of it. AFP

Greece is also a top destination among Indian millionaires. The country offers boutique stays, cliffside views, and crystal-clear waters. From Athens’ culture to Santorini’s high-end beach life, the country has a lot to offer to tourists with deep pockets.  Reuters

Australia has enticed nearly eight per cent of Indian millionaires. With attractions like Sydney’s Opera House and the Great Barrier Reef, Australia becomes a key destination for India’s ultra-rich. They like to spend their holidays surrounded by natural wonders, luxury safaris and beachfront resorts. Reuters

Cities such as New York, Los Angeles, and Miami attract the wealthy people for the rich finance, luxurious lifestyle and diverse entertainment options. While people travel to New York for Wall Street deals and Broadway nights, the bright lights of Hollywood take them to Los Angeles. AFP

A mix of tradition and cutting-edge modernity makes Japan enticing. Tokyo’s neon streets and Kyoto’s temples, exquisite food, meticulous service, and cultural richness all combine to create a refined experience that resonates with affluent travellers, especially Indian billionaires. Reuters

With its luxury malls, high-end hotels, tax benefits, adventure experiences, and ease of travel, the United Arab Emirates is a go-to destination for Indians. With its safe and clean environment, Indians prefer the UAE as their vacation destination to match their luxurious lifestyle. Reuters

Indians prefer the Maldives for its beach luxury and exclusivity. Indian wealthy choose overwater villas, crystal-clear lagoons, seclusion, intimate resorts and barefoot luxury for escape from their busy lifestyle, making it a must-visit. Reuters
